We’ve been using the Xiaomi 11T for weeks now, and it might actually be a better option than its Pro model. Design and Construction For a smartphone under PHP 25,000, the Xiaomi 11T’s design and build scream high-grade. Compared to the Xiaomi 11T Pro, we don’t have a Harman Kardon sound system here, but it’s still a dual speaker setup with very good quality. Display and Multimedia The Xiaomi 11T sports a tall 6.67-inch AMOLED display with reasonably thin bezels all around and a punch hole notch on the upper middle right below the call speaker.
